Sir Loris
Feb 13th, '03, 08:40 AM
Okay the update is already there... COOL
FYI though. My characters that already have a power in the equipment tab throw the following exception when I open them with 1.18. This one seems to be caused by having a +10 STR item in the Equipment Tab. The program basically hangs at this point. New characters that I create work fine. Sorry to be such a bother... I reallize that I'm probably the only fool that wants to give a character a +10 STR in an item so feel free to tell me to take a hike :)
java.lang.ArrayIndexOutOfBoundsException: 0 >= 0
at java.util.Vector.elementAt(Vector.java:427)
at com.hero.objects.characteristics.Leaping.getSecond aryUpward(Leaping.j
ava:532)
at com.hero.objects.characteristics.Leaping.getDispla yNotes(Leaping.java
:116)
at com.hero.ui.CharacteristicRow._$621(Characteristic Row.java:59)
at com.hero.ui.CharacteristicRow.<init>(CharacteristicRow.java:47)
at com.hero.ui.CharacteristicsPanel._$2508(Characteri sticsPanel.java:64)
at com.hero.ui.CharacteristicsPanel.<init>(CharacteristicsPanel.java:46)
at com.hero.ui.MainContentPanel._$2441(MainContentPan el.java:94)
at com.hero.ui.MainContentPanel.<init>(MainContentPanel.java:35)
at com.hero.HeroDesigner.setActiveHero(HeroDesigner.j ava:2007)
at com.hero.HeroDesigner$2.actionPerformed(HeroDesign er.java:707)
at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:17
64)
at javax.swing.AbstractButton$ForwardActionEvents.act ionPerformed(Abstra
ctButton.java:1817)
at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el
.java:419)
at javax.swing.JToggleButton$ToggleButtonModel.setPre ssed(JToggleButton.
java:273)
at javax.swing.AbstractButton.doClick(AbstractButton. java:289)
at javax.swing.AbstractButton.doClick(AbstractButton. java:269)
at com.hero.HeroDesigner$34.actionPerformed(HeroDesig ner.java:1739)
at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:17
64)
at javax.swing.AbstractButton$ForwardActionEvents.act ionPerformed(Abstra
ctButton.java:1817)
at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el
.java:419)
at javax.swing.DefaultButtonModel.setPressed(DefaultB uttonModel.java:257
)
at javax.swing.AbstractButton.doClick(AbstractButton. java:289)
at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Bas icMenuItemUI.java:1
109)
at javax.swing.plaf.basic.BasicMenuItemUI$MouseInputH andler.mouseRelease
d(BasicMenuItemUI.java:943)
at java.awt.Component.processMouseEvent(Component.jav a:5093)
at java.awt.Component.processEvent(Component.java:489 0)
at java.awt.Container.processEvent(Container.java:156 6)
at java.awt.Component.dispatchEventImpl(Component.jav a:3598)
at java.awt.Container.dispatchEventImpl(Container.jav a:1623)
at java.awt.Component.dispatchEvent(Component.java:34 39)
at java.awt.LightweightDispatcher.retargetMouseEvent( Container.java:3450
)
at java.awt.LightweightDispatcher.processMouseEvent(C ontainer.java:3165)
at java.awt.LightweightDispatcher.dispatchEvent(Conta iner.java:3095)
at java.awt.Container.dispatchEventImpl(Container.jav a:1609)
at java.awt.Window.dispatchEventImpl(Window.java:1585 )
at java.awt.Component.dispatchEvent(Component.java:34 39)
at java.awt.EventQueue.dispatchEvent(EventQueue.java: 450)
at java.awt.EventDispatchThread.pumpOneEventForHierar chy(EventDispatchTh
read.java:230)
at java.awt.EventDispatchThread.pumpEventsForHierarch y(EventDispatchThre
ad.java:183)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:177)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:169)
at java.awt.EventDispatchThread.run(EventDispatchThre ad.java:99)
FYI though. My characters that already have a power in the equipment tab throw the following exception when I open them with 1.18. This one seems to be caused by having a +10 STR item in the Equipment Tab. The program basically hangs at this point. New characters that I create work fine. Sorry to be such a bother... I reallize that I'm probably the only fool that wants to give a character a +10 STR in an item so feel free to tell me to take a hike :)
java.lang.ArrayIndexOutOfBoundsException: 0 >= 0
at java.util.Vector.elementAt(Vector.java:427)
at com.hero.objects.characteristics.Leaping.getSecond aryUpward(Leaping.j
ava:532)
at com.hero.objects.characteristics.Leaping.getDispla yNotes(Leaping.java
:116)
at com.hero.ui.CharacteristicRow._$621(Characteristic Row.java:59)
at com.hero.ui.CharacteristicRow.<init>(CharacteristicRow.java:47)
at com.hero.ui.CharacteristicsPanel._$2508(Characteri sticsPanel.java:64)
at com.hero.ui.CharacteristicsPanel.<init>(CharacteristicsPanel.java:46)
at com.hero.ui.MainContentPanel._$2441(MainContentPan el.java:94)
at com.hero.ui.MainContentPanel.<init>(MainContentPanel.java:35)
at com.hero.HeroDesigner.setActiveHero(HeroDesigner.j ava:2007)
at com.hero.HeroDesigner$2.actionPerformed(HeroDesign er.java:707)
at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:17
64)
at javax.swing.AbstractButton$ForwardActionEvents.act ionPerformed(Abstra
ctButton.java:1817)
at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el
.java:419)
at javax.swing.JToggleButton$ToggleButtonModel.setPre ssed(JToggleButton.
java:273)
at javax.swing.AbstractButton.doClick(AbstractButton. java:289)
at javax.swing.AbstractButton.doClick(AbstractButton. java:269)
at com.hero.HeroDesigner$34.actionPerformed(HeroDesig ner.java:1739)
at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:17
64)
at javax.swing.AbstractButton$ForwardActionEvents.act ionPerformed(Abstra
ctButton.java:1817)
at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el
.java:419)
at javax.swing.DefaultButtonModel.setPressed(DefaultB uttonModel.java:257
)
at javax.swing.AbstractButton.doClick(AbstractButton. java:289)
at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Bas icMenuItemUI.java:1
109)
at javax.swing.plaf.basic.BasicMenuItemUI$MouseInputH andler.mouseRelease
d(BasicMenuItemUI.java:943)
at java.awt.Component.processMouseEvent(Component.jav a:5093)
at java.awt.Component.processEvent(Component.java:489 0)
at java.awt.Container.processEvent(Container.java:156 6)
at java.awt.Component.dispatchEventImpl(Component.jav a:3598)
at java.awt.Container.dispatchEventImpl(Container.jav a:1623)
at java.awt.Component.dispatchEvent(Component.java:34 39)
at java.awt.LightweightDispatcher.retargetMouseEvent( Container.java:3450
)
at java.awt.LightweightDispatcher.processMouseEvent(C ontainer.java:3165)
at java.awt.LightweightDispatcher.dispatchEvent(Conta iner.java:3095)
at java.awt.Container.dispatchEventImpl(Container.jav a:1609)
at java.awt.Window.dispatchEventImpl(Window.java:1585 )
at java.awt.Component.dispatchEvent(Component.java:34 39)
at java.awt.EventQueue.dispatchEvent(EventQueue.java: 450)
at java.awt.EventDispatchThread.pumpOneEventForHierar chy(EventDispatchTh
read.java:230)
at java.awt.EventDispatchThread.pumpEventsForHierarch y(EventDispatchThre
ad.java:183)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:177)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:169)
at java.awt.EventDispatchThread.run(EventDispatchThre ad.java:99)